Own a rare piece of Greenland’s history set on a spacious 1.7-acre intown lot. This charming antique home served as the Parsonage for the Greenland Community Congregational Church for nearly a century, offering timeless character blended with everyday comfort. Inside, you’ll find wide pine floors, included appliances, a screened porch, and distinctive period details that create a warm, inviting atmosphere. The expansive lot stretches beyond the garage and yard into a wooded backdrop, providing both privacy and room to enjoy the outdoors. Ideally located in the heart of town, directly across from the Greenland Library and close to churches, schools, and municipal services. This property also offers convenient access to Portsmouth, Great Bay (just 1 mile away), and the ocean (only 5 miles). A unique opportunity in a sought-after location.
